PDF appears in the zoomed out view sur-comment make it to appear 100% display?

I received a PDF of a customer.

They want to transfer me to a link to Adobe Muse. When I do the PDF appears at about 127%.

How to open up to 100%?

Thank you!

Open the document in Acrobat and use ctrl-D to get document properties. Select the initial display and set the desired resolution. Then save and download.

  • Hi, PDF form of the guru. How to make a text box become a required field IF a drop-down list is selected as the "Yes"?

    Hi, PDF form of the guru.

    How to make a text box becomes a "required field", IF a drop-down list is selected as the "Yes"?

    and 'not required' if the drop down menu selected as 'No' or left blank.

    Any help would be greatly appreciated

    see you soon

    Use this code in the custom drop-down list field validation script:

    this.getField("Text1").required = (event.value == "Yes");

    (Change "Text1" to the actual name of your text field, of course)

  • keep the size of the zoom in/out absolute when brush

    I wonder if it is possible, or is there a way for me to keep my brush of the same size when I Zoom in/out to a drawing.

    what I mean is if I put my brush 80px and my drawing at 50%, the size of my brush is a relatively good size, but if I Zoom in/out the relationship between the size of my brush and modifications of design. my brush will appear bigger if I'm at 100% even if it is still to 80px.

    so I would like to know is possible to keep my brush to 80px, but always keep the size that is when my drawing was 50% even when I'm at 100% zoom? because I Zoom in and out a lot during my cycle of painting and it's a pain to have to constantly change brush sizes.

    P.S. I know the shortcuts after you press [] to change brush sizes.

    I use Photoshop CS6 on a windows 7.

    Thank you very much.

    Hi Linnt_roller,

    Because the tip of your brush is set to display the actual shape and size of the brush, if your brush is a circle of 80px, this circle more and smaller as you zoom in and zoom out - this is because the pixels are larger or smaller as a percentage of your screen size. Changing the size of the brush when you zoom in and zoom out is actually the tool you draw with.

    You can control the display of the brush tip cursor, if that's any help - there are several options in the preferences > cursors.

    However, it is not possible to automatically change the brush size when you zoom in, even if looks like it's what you want to do (change a smaller brush when you have zoomed in). One option, you can consider if you use not yet she is using a Wacom stylus - with the pressure sensitivity, you can vary the size of the brush depending on how hard you press the tablet. This will not change the display of the cursor, but it will control how much area that you are painting with.

    I hope this helps!
